Foxtable(狐表)用户栏目专家坐堂 → [求助]IP地址分割


  共有2370人关注过本帖树形打印复制链接

主题:[求助]IP地址分割

帅哥哟,离线,有人找我吗?
zyx723
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:210 积分:3645 威望:0 精华:0 注册:2011/10/12 20:31:00
[求助]IP地址分割  发帖心情 Post By:2015/6/16 16:15:00 [只看该作者]

用户已被锁定

 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2015/6/16 16:18:00 [只看该作者]

得用代码

dim ss as string() =  ip.split(".")
messagebox.show(ss(2))

 回到顶部
帅哥哟,离线,有人找我吗?
zyx723
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:210 积分:3645 威望:0 精华:0 注册:2011/10/12 20:31:00
  发帖心情 Post By:2015/6/16 16:33:00 [只看该作者]

用户已被锁定

 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2015/6/16 16:35:00 [只看该作者]

得用代码哦.

可以在DataColChanged事件编写代码.用数据列实现

if e.datacol.name="IP" then
     dim ss as string() =  e.datarow("IP").split(".")
      if ss.length>2 then
    e.datarow("列名")=ss(2)
    end if
end if

 回到顶部
帅哥哟,离线,有人找我吗?
zyx723
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:210 积分:3645 威望:0 精华:0 注册:2011/10/12 20:31:00
  发帖心情 Post By:2015/6/16 16:38:00 [只看该作者]

用户已被锁定

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/6/16 16:47:00 [只看该作者]

  如果ip地址相对固定,可以用substring来弄,如

 

SubString(第一列,9,iif(Substring(第一列,10,1)='.',1,iif(Substring(第一列,11,1)='.',2,3)))


 回到顶部
帅哥哟,离线,有人找我吗?
zyx723
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:210 积分:3645 威望:0 精华:0 注册:2011/10/12 20:31:00
  发帖心情 Post By:2015/6/16 19:06:00 [只看该作者]

用户已被锁定

 回到顶部